## Ownership

The `pixtrim` CLI handles batch image resizing for all Larkfield storefront uploads. Support: do not patch resize presets yourself; file a ticket against the Media Tools board. Releases ship monthly, hotfixes as needed. Escalate crashes or corrupted output immediately. For anything ambiguous, the person to contact is listed below.

signatory, yahog-badug: Quenix Ulaael

First-day checklist — Item 7: Secure interview room

Show the new starter the secure room on level 1, next to the archive. It is used for candidate interviews and confidential HR conversations, so the door stays locked at all times, even when empty. Reception staff book it through the Larkspur calendar and escort visitors in and out — visitors are never left alone inside. The room log by the door must be signed on entry and exit. The keypad code for the secure room is below.

badge for yahif-bahaf: bdg-XUBUM-7

Handover: color-contrast audit for the Tindrel dashboard. Scanned all 212 screens with the Hueline checker; 38 failures remain, mostly muted text on the stats cards and the amber warning badges. Fixes for P1 items are merged behind the `a11y_contrast` flag — safe to ship, but the token rename touches theming, so smoke-test dark mode. Remaining items are triaged by severity. The full findings sheet and per-screen status live on the internal page.

runbook for fafog-yafop: https://confluence.paliqcorp.internal/display/view/browse/a92a9e8e5cc0

- [ ] Archive paper ledgers (Halverston off-site run): Confirm each ledger box from the Brindle Street office is sealed with tamper tape, numbered against the Corvell Archives manifest, and logged in duplicate before loading. Damaged seals must be reported to the Halverston records clerk prior to acceptance. The courier hand-over instruction for this run follows below.

drop instructions, hahip-badug: the quenox ralath courier leaves the kaseth fraiel rusiel tameth belys istdor ralion giliel ledger at gate 7830 under passcode 165413